Learn How to Crush the Trompowsky: Tactical Queen Check
This Trompowsky Attack puzzle shows how fast development and king safety can outweigh material in the opening. White may be up a pawn, but the king is still in the center and the pieces are badly coordinated. Black’s active knight and queen create a direct tactical threat against the exposed king, turning a quiet-looking position into a forcing attack. In classical chess, these are the moments where initiative matters more than static material.
